NONGSTOIN: The PHE department of Nongstoin recently organized a programme on ‘Solid and Liquid Waste Management and Sanitation’ at Mairang, with an objective of transforming the area of West Khasi Hills into a clean area in near future.
Under the programme, the participating households, villages, institutions and commercial establishments were urged to dispose solid waste in a scientific manner.
Addressing the programme, Metbah Lyngdoh Mairang Legislator urged the public to practice simple cleanliness methods before the government installed waste disposal and recycling systems.
The programmed was attended by village headmen and village representatives from the entire Block of Mairang, officers and staffs from different line Department of Mairang. A similar programme was organized at Mawthadraishan.
